Congratulations to the 90 percent plus of students in these CSN programs, who passed their licensure or certification exam on the first attempt during 2008-09: veterinary technology, surgical technology, phlebotomy, paramedic, ophthalmic technology, sonography, health information technology, dental assisting, dental hygiene, cardiorespiratory sciences and certified nursing assistant. - via Facebook 8-Dec-2009
